Netrapal And Others vs State Of U P

High Court Of Judicature at Allahabad|06 January, 2021
|

JUDGMENT / ORDER

Court No. - 90
Case :- CRIMINAL APPEAL No. - 2190 of 1981 Appellant :- Netrapal And Others Respondent :- State of U.P. Counsel for Appellant :- R.B.Sahai Counsel for Respondent :- A.G.A.
Hon'ble Ajit Singh,J.
Office vide its report dated 17.2.2020 has informed that appellant no.3, Sajjan Singh and appellant no. 4, Rajendra Singh have died. However, the appeal shall survive against appellant no. 1, Netrapal and appellant no. 2, Yatendra.
Heard learned counsel for the surviving appellant nos. 1 and 2, learned A.G.A. for the State and perused the record.
Learned counsel appearing on behalf of accused-appellant nos.
1 and 2, Netrapal and Yatendra has submitted that by the impugned order dated 18.9.1981 the accused were convicted under Section 323/34 I.P.C. with fine of Rs. 300/- each. Accused-appellants were on bail and they were directed to pay the fine within ten days and in default of payment of fine each of the accused shall undergo rigorous imprisonment of two months. Further submission is that the accused Netrapal and Yatendra have been arrested in pursuance of the non-bailable warrant issued against them.
Learned counsel for the appellants further submitted that he does not want to press this appeal on the legality of sentence. It is also submitted that the appellants are more than 70 years of age. They have already deposited the fine and they have suffered imprisonment, which was not awarded to them.
After considering the submissions made by learned counsel for the appellants and considering the facts of the case, that learned counsel for the appellants does not want to press this appeal on the legality of sentence, this Court is of the view because accused have already deposited the fine but they are still in prison since 3.12.2020.
Accordingly, the appeal is dismissed.
Non-bailable warrants issued against the accused-appellants Netrapal and Yatendra are hereby set aside.
Appellants are directed to be released forthwith from the jail.
